What Amitabh Bachchan told Bishan Singh Bedi years after he stopped speaking to son Angad over his shorn hair: ‘Your son is meant to…’
Legendary cricketer Bishan Singh Bedi didn't speak to son Angad Bedi for almost 20 years after he cut his hair to get into the acting industry. It was Amitabh Bachchan who helped breach the discord.

Angad Bedi, who had a strained relationship with his father and cricketer Bishan Singh Bedi after he decided to cut his hair for his profession, recently revealed how his Pink co-star Amitabh Bachchan made things better between him and his father. The actor recalled how his father didn’t speak to him for 20 years after he cut his hair as a teenager.
In the latest episode of Cyrus Says, Angad Bedi revealed, “He (Amitabh Bachchan) sat with my dad when the makers arranged a joint screening (for Pink) and invited people in Delhi. He just told my dad that your son is meant to be in cinema. Don’t worry about the haircut.”
Angad revealed that his dad, who usually never complimented him, came and hugged him after the incident. He said, “My dad came to me, hugged me and said ‘not bad son’.”
Speaking about his decision to have his hair cut despite being a Sikh, the actor claimed that he was categorically told that his long-haired look won’t work for the movies. In the same interview, he said, “I thought if I have to go into it full throttle, I will do what it takes. Now, my father was upset for 20 years, till the time Pink released. After the film, he told me, ‘Son, now you justify your haircut to me.’ He hugged me after Pink.”
He added, “I remember I had cut my hair at 18-19, and Pink happened when I was 33. So, till that time he didn’t talk. He was really hurt, and that’s the time he hugged me and said, ‘You’ve chosen your path and you’re going to do well. So, carry on. But choose your films wisely after this.”
After Pink’s success, Angad Bedi starred in Salman Khan-starrer Tiger Zinda Hai, Alia Bhatt’s Dear Zindagi, and the Janhvi Kapoor-starrer Gunjan Saxena: The Kargil Girl, among others. In 2023, he was seen in the films Hi Nanna, Ghoomer, and Lust Stories 2.
Bishan Singh Bedi passed away on October 23, 2023, due to a prolonged illness.
